Demand-Based Wavelengths: The Future of DCI Connectivity in APAC
The transformative digital landscape in Asia Pacific (APAC) requires a robust and scalable data center interconnect (DCI) infrastructure. Leveraging Wavelength on Demand, a technology poised to revolutionize DCI connectivity by delivering real-time bandwidth provisioning based on specific needs. This shift towards dynamic wavelength allocation promises enhanced performance, financial optimization, and flexibility for APAC businesses in a challenging market.
Traditionally, DCI connectivity has relied on pre-determined wavelengths, which can prove inflexible and inefficient for organizations with fluctuating bandwidth requirements. Wavelength on Demand solves this challenge by enabling the instantaneous allocation of bandwidth as needed.
This dynamic approach presents a myriad of advantages for APAC businesses.
First and foremost, Wavelength on Demand guarantees optimal performance. By adapting bandwidth allocation based on real-time demands, organizations can mitigate network congestion and guarantee smooth data transmission even during peak usage periods.
Additionally, this technology leads to significant cost savings. With the ability to allocate bandwidth only when needed, organizations can avoid the overhead costs associated with unused capacity.
